I Don't know if this has been mentioned yet already but I had the problem where the Oculus software was showing that I needed to update my USB 3.0 drivers even though EVERYTHING on my PC was the latest version. After contacting Oculus support and several emails to and from, including sending my oculus logs, the conclusion was to opt into the Beta in Oculus itself. Oculus Software > Settings > Beta > Public Test Channel. This beta will download the latest update from Oculus Rift, which I have applied, and hey presto! all my device connections are now green! no more USB 3.0 warnings.

Working now. After reinstalling the software it started recognising my usb 3.0 :)

I am not sure because I don't play any games on my rift. I use it for productivity. Only Virtual Desktop had to be reinstalled. If you want you can try running oculus setup file (downloaded from their website) and click on repair instead of install.
